Stanislav Dospevski is the name assumed by Zafir Zograf, the son of Dimitar Zograf and nephew of the famed Bulgarian icon and mural painter, Zahari Zograf. He is a notable representative of the Samokov artistic school and one of the most important painters and icon-painters of the Bulgarian Revival. Dospevski is a reformer of church painting and one of the creators of secular painting. He is the first Bulgarians to have received academic artistic training.
